Step-by-Step Solution for Converting 1.32 to a Fraction
Step 1: Understand the Number
The number 1.32 is a decimal, which can be broken into two parts:
- The whole number part is: 1.
- The decimal part is: 0.32.
We aim to convert the entire number into a fraction.
Step 2: Isolate the Decimal Part (0.32)
Focus on the decimal part (0.32) and represent it as a fraction.
Step 2.1: Write 0.32 as \( \frac32100 \)
The decimal 0.32 can be read as "32 hundredths." Mathematically, this is:
\[ 0.32 = \frac32100 \]
Step 2.2: Simplify the Fraction
Now simplify \( \frac32100 \) by finding the greatest common divisor (GCD) of 32 and 100.
- The GCD of 32 and 100 is: 4.
- Therefore, the simplified fraction is:
\[ \frac825 \]
Step 3: Combine the Whole Number and Fraction
The original number 1.32 is the sum of the whole number 1 and the fraction \( \frac825 \).
Combine these as a mixed number:
\[ 1.32 = 1 + \frac825 = \frac33/25 \]
Step 4: Verify the Answer
To verify, divide \( \frac33/25 \):
\[ \frac33/25 = 1.32 \]
Thus, the fraction is correct.
Final Answer
The decimal 1.32 as a fraction is:
\[ \frac33/25 \]
If expressed as a mixed number:
\[ 1 8/25 \]
